How they compare
Belize currently reports 639 1000 USD against 426 1000 USD in Barbados, a difference of 213 1000 USD.
That makes Belize's figure about 1.5 times Barbados's.
The two have swapped places 5 times across 30 shared years of data; in 1995 it was Barbados ahead.
Barbados ranks 96th and Belize ranks 95th of 104 countries.
Across the 4 decades both report, Barbados averaged higher in 3 and Belize in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Barbados | Belize |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 3,444 1000 USD | 35.8 1000 USD | 3,408 1000 USD | Barbados |
| 2000s | 1,864 1000 USD | 203.3 1000 USD | 1,661 1000 USD | Barbados |
| 2010s | 778.3 1000 USD | 436.7 1000 USD | 341.6 1000 USD | Barbados |
| 2020s | 631.8 1000 USD | 720.8 1000 USD | 89 1000 USD | Belize |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
The domain provides detailed data on the value of agricultural production that is calculated by the agricultural production data and the price data at farm gate. Thus, the value of production measures the agricultural production in monetary terms at the farm gate level.
